India’s Top Names Set For High-stakes Battle At Indian Open Of Surfing
With surfing preparing for its historic debut at the Aichi-Nagoya Asian Games later this year, this year’s Indian Open arrives at a crucial stage in India’s Asian Games selection cycle, with several of the country’s leading surfers looking to strengthen their position in the national rankings and ongoing evaluation process ahead of the continental showpiece.
India has secured two quota spots each in the Men’s Open Shortboard and Women’s Open Shortboard events for the Asian Games, significantly increasing the stakes surrounding this year’s domestic season.
